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$3,000 - $6,500 (moderate sc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small Yard Area |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Driveway or Pathway | $2,500 - $5,000 |
| Large Yard or Multiple Areas | $4,500 - $8,000 |
| Patio or Flat Surface | $3,000 - $6,500 |
| Landscape Integration | $5,000 - $10,000 |
| Additional Features (e.g., Edging) | $1,500 - $3,500 |
Factors Affecting Cost
Stone spreading services in Peyton, CO, involve the application of various types of stones to enhance outdoor spaces, driveways, and pathways. Understanding the typical scope of these projects can help in planning and budgeting for stone installation or refreshes.
- Materials: Options include gravel, crushed stone, decomposed granite, and decorative stones, selected based on project needs and aesthetic preferences.
- Size and Scope: Projects can range from small patches for pathways to large areas for driveways or landscaping beds.
- Labor Complexity: Installation varies from straightforward spreading to more intricate leveling and compaction, depending on site conditions and material type.
- Permitting: Some projects, especially those involving larger areas or changes to existing structures, may require local permits or approvals.
- Extras: Additional services may include edging, weed barriers, compaction, or grading to ensure proper drainage and longevity of the stone surface.
Project Size and Scope
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small Pathway | 2-4 inches thick, covering up to 200 sq ft |
| Driveway Extension | 4-6 inches thick, covering 200-500 sq ft |
| Large Area Ground Cover | 3-5 inches thick, covering over 500 sq ft |
| Landscape Bed Mulching | 2-3 inches thick, covering specific beds |
